AAB Group is a prominent, tech-enabled business critical services group providing comprehensive audit, accounting, tax, corporate finance, wealth management, payroll, HR, and business advisory solutions to a diverse range of clients, from individuals and startups to large corporations and public sector organizations. With a strong focus on client service, technological innovation, and people development, AAB Group helps businesses and individuals achieve their ambitions through its expanding UK and Ireland presence.

The Aberdeen headquarters is significant due to the firm's origins in the city in 1990 and its deep-rooted connections with the North East Scotland economy, particularly the energy sector. It has served as a foundation for the group's substantial national and international growth.
While AAB Group's physical offices are primarily located in the UK and Ireland, its global reach is extended through its membership in the Moore Global Network, one of the world's leading accounting and advisory networks. This affiliation allows AAB to provide seamless international support to clients with cross-border operations or global ambitions. Additionally, specialized services like AAB Customs (customs and global trade) and international tax inherently address global business needs, supporting clients looking to expand overseas and international companies investing in the UK and Ireland.

AAB Group Website • May 8, 2024
AAB Group announced its acquisition of Customlane Ltd, a specialist customs and trade consultancy based in Manchester. This strategic move enhances AAB's customs service offering and expands its presence in the North West of England, with Customlane MD Paul Browne joining as a Partner....more
AAB Group Website • January 24, 2024
AAB Group has acquired Truro-based accountancy firm Whyfield, marking its first presence in Cornwall and continuing its UK-wide expansion. Whyfield founder Laura Whyte joins AAB as a Partner, bringing her team and expertise to the group....more
Insider.co.uk • October 26, 2023
AAB Group reported significant revenue growth, exceeding £50 million for the year to April 2023. This growth was driven by its strategic acquisitions and organic expansion since securing investment from August Equity in 2021, as the group continues to expand its service lines and geographic reach across the UK and Ireland....more
AAB Group Website • November 1, 2023
AAB Group has appointed Campbell Jackson as Partner and its first Head of ESG (Environmental, Social, and Governance). This new role underscores the group's commitment to developing its ESG services for clients and enhancing its own sustainability practices....more
